How Our Team Restores Your Basement in DuPont, WA
When you call us for Basement Water Damage Restoration, our team springs into action. We understand the critical first hours after damage occur are crucial in preventing further damage and costly repairs. Our process is designed to get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.
Step 1: Emergency Response and Water Removal
Our crew arrives within 60 minutes of your call and begins extracting water using truck-mounted extractors. We also use specialized equipment to dry your basement and prevent further damage. This is where the clock starts ticking. The sooner we begin, the less damage you’ll incur. We work fast.
Step 2: Assessment and Damage Evaluation
Our IICRC-certified technicians assess the damage and identify areas that need attention. We use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and ensure your basement is completely dry. This step is crucial. It finds out the scope of the project and the resources needed to complete it.
Step 3: Structural Drying and Dehumidification
Our team uses advanced equipment to dry your basement’s structural elements, including walls, floors, and ceilings. We also dehumidify the area to prevent mold and mildew growth. This is where patience comes in. Drying your basement takes time, but our team ensures it’s done correctly and safely.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
Once your basement is dry, our crew sanitizes and disinfects the area to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. We use specialized equipment and eco-friendly products to ensure a safe and healthy environment. This step is essential. It prevents future health hazards and ensures your home remains safe.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air
Our team conducts a final inspection to ensure your basement is completely dry and safe. We repair any damaged structural elements and replace any materials that were compromised. This is where the restoration begins. We work with you to restore your home to its original condition.

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Damage Restoration
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ent health hazards. Don’t ignore these warning signs: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unpleasant odors in your basement can show hidden moisture.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s time to call our team. This is not a sign to ignore. Mold and mildew growth can cause serious health issues.
Water Stains on Your Walls or Ceiling
Water stains on your walls or ceiling can be a sign of a leak or water damage. Don’t wait until the damage is extensive.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and repair it before it’s too late. This is a sign of potential disaster. Don’t risk it.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or a leak. If you notice your flooring is damaged, it’s time to call our team. This is not a minor issue. Water damage can compromise the structural integrity of your home.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can show moisture in your basement. If you notice your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it’s time to call our team. This is a sign of potential mold and mildew growth. Don’t ignore it.
Unusual Sounds or Sights
Unusual sounds or sights in your basement can show water damage or a leak. If you notice anything unusual, it’s time to call our team. This is not a sign to ignore. Water damage can cause serious health hazards and costly repairs.

Basement Water Damage Restoration Cost in DuPont, WA
The cost of Basement Water Damage Restoration in DuPont, WA var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Get a free estimate today.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Response and Water Removal |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Structural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ials damaged, and local conditions. |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$500 – $2,000 | Type of materials damaged,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Final Inspection and Rep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
| Complete Basement Restoration | $3,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ions. |
